linux tree命令详解
生活知识 2025-03-26 02:51www.tongjingw.cn生活知识
在Linux系统下,有一个名为tree的命令,它以树状格式生动呈现目录内容,帮助我们更清晰地查看文件系统的结构。接下来,我将详细介绍这个强大的命令。
一、tree命令简述
在Linux环境下,tree命令是一个实用的工具,它能以直观的树状图形式,逐级展示目录中的所有内容。这对于理解复杂的目录结构和浏览文件系统来说,无疑是一个很好的选择。
二、命令的使用方式
执行tree命令的基本格式如下:
tree [选项]… [文件]…
三、参数详解
1. -a:此选项用于打印所有文件,包括隐藏文件和目录。
2. -C:此选项会在文件和目录清单上添加色彩,从而更清楚地区分文件类型。
3. -d:此选项仅列出目录名称,而不显示目录内容。
4. -D:此选项会列出文件或目录的更改时间。
5. -L:此选项用于设定目录树的最大显示深度。
6. -p:此选项在打印时会显示文件的权限结构。
7. -l:此选项会让tree命令跟随目录的符号链接,就像它们是目录一样。这样可以避免导致递归循环的链接。
8. -f:此选项会打印每个文件的完整路径前缀。
9. -F:此选项会在每个条目后加上文件类型的指示符,例如,目录会以"/"结尾。
举个例子,如果你想知道某个目录的深度,可以使用-L参数来设定显示的深度。
tree命令是一个强大的工具,它能帮助我们更好地理解Linux文件系统的结构。无论是初学者还是资深用户,都能从这个命令中获得有价值的信息。希望今天的分享能对大家有所帮助。
上一篇:向日葵花语是什么,向日葵花语的传说是什么?
下一篇:没有了